Output dafb56d1226e7eaad585f03de464f49d7858a2e9349abf1fbc687742b3b40402:39

value
1125379
script pubkey
OP_0 OP_PUSHBYTES_20 8f21b2ae54e4c32ca8b66f9e8c6ce4db9b7a17c6
address
bc1q3usm9tj5unpje29kd70gcm8ymwdh597xvwf9rs
transaction
dafb56d1226e7eaad585f03de464f49d7858a2e9349abf1fbc687742b3b40402
confirmations
150973
spent
true